A shocking incident has rocked the community in Lewisville, Texas, where longtime Denton County Commissioner Bobbie J. Mitchell was stabbed by her 23-year-old grandson, Mitchell Blake Reinacher, in an attack that claimed the life of her husband, Fred Mitchell.
THE ATTACK
According to the Lewisville Police Department, officers responded to an assault report around 4 a.m. on April 21 and found Bobbie and Fred suffering from stab wounds. Despite undergoing surgery, Fred was pronounced dead at the hospital, while Bobbie is expected to fully recover.
ARREST AND CHARGES
Mitchell Blake Reinacher was arrested at the scene without incident and faces charges of murder and aggravated assault with a deadly weapon.
COMMUNITY REACTION
The city of Lewisville is in shock, with Mayor TJ Gilmore expressing grief and condolences. "The City of Lewisville stands united in rejecting violence and remains committed to justice, peace, and the safety of all who live and serve here," he said.
BOBBIE MITCHELL'S BACKGROUND
As a prominent figure in Texas politics, Bobbie Mitchell served as Lewisville's first Black mayor in 1993 and has been a Denton County Commissioner since 2000. State Rep. Jared Patterson described her as Denton County's "most beloved public servant".
